Younger Americans are far more likely to prioritize bread-and-butter economic issues over causes like climate change and the Israel-Gaza conflict this election year, according to recent polling from Harvard University.
The annual Harvard Youth Poll, run by the Institute of Politics (IOP) at Harvard's Kennedy School, surveys Americans between the ages of 18- and 29-years-old about the issues that matter most to them.
